Description

*TRULY UNIQUE FIVE BEDROOM HOME - IMPRESSIVE WORKSHOP FOR UP TO 10 CARS -STUNNING VIEWS -WESTON VILLAGE LOCATION - MUST SEE* If you are looking for a property which steps away from normality, then this impressively sized family home is one not to be missed. Formally the Royal British Legion and converted in 2009 by the current owners to create a versatile family home which would be perfect for those who seek to merge generations. Standing in a secluded gated position along Weston Road, boasting sweeping panoramic views across the Mersey Estuary, this home is one where only internal inspection fully reveals all which is on offer. Stepping over the threshold into a welcoming entrance space which gives access to the ground floor, briefly consisting of a large yet cosy lounge which has a feature brick fireplace with dual fuel stove, home office with additional reception room off, utility room and finally a truly superb size kitchen dining room, a room designed for entertaining guests which benefits from having a large picture window perfectly framing the beautiful views across to Hale Lighthouse and beyond. Ascending to the first floor, viewers will find a well appointed family bathroom with a large two person bath and oversize shower, three generous double bedrooms, the master of which has a walk in wardrobe and en suite bathroom. Whilst a unique mezzanine snug is accessed via the landing which is positioned above the kitchen dining area. The second floor accommodates two further double bedrooms and a useful storage room. Externally, ample off road parking is provided to the front of the property along with a large garden area with multiple entertaining zones. A large, attached workshop is also located to the rear, accessed via a roller shutter door at the side and measuring an impressive 34' X 47'(approx). A dream space for those with automotive passions. A truly special individual home of which opportunities to purchase seldom arise.
